Rev Joseph Browne was born in 1562 in Horley, Surrey, England, the child of William Gulielmi Browne Rev Sir Vicar Of Horley And Magdalene Sears Lady. Rev Joseph Browne married Margery Mary Patching, and had children including Sarah Anne Browne. Rev Joseph Browne passed away in 1633 in Rusper, Sussex, England.
